National Institute on Drug Abuse

The National Institute on Drug Abuse is a federal agency dedicated to understanding drug abuse and addiction. Through its extensive research program, the institute aims to develop effective prevention, treatment, and recovery strategies. The NIDA also works to decrease the harmful consequences of drug abuse.

The institute gives a wealth of information about drugs, addiction, and treatment options on its website, http://www.drugabuse.gov. This resource is valuable for individuals wanting help with drug issues, as well as for healthcare providers, researchers, and the general public.
